One persistent myth is that only high-income buyers can afford entry-level vehicles. In reality, structured financing, rebates, and tax incentives often make affordable cars accessible well below that profile. Another misconception is that “entry-level” means low performance or limited use—yet modern compact and electric models offer safety, efficiency, and reliability comparable to expensive alternatives. Platforms that clarify these distinctions help users avoid disappointment and invest wisely.
